26/06/2025 RNCM Big Band with Iain Ballamy (saxophone)
Listed between Count Basie and Chet Baker in the BBC’s publication 100 Jazz Greats, Iain Ballamy has spent over three decades transcending musical genres, blending strong jazz and classical influences while remaining unbound by formality and tradition.
A fearless individualist with a distinct musical voice, Ballamy is the perfect artist to collaborate with our Big Band. His influence extends far beyond performance; his presence at the RNCM will provide students with an enriching opportunity to develop their artistic identity, take ownership of their creativity, and explore the limitless possibilities of jazz and improvisation.
